The Role of Humidity Control

Controlling humidity levels in offices is crucial for maintaining a healthy indoor environment. High humidity can lead to excess moisture in the air, creating favourable conditions for allergens like mould and dust mites to thrive. These allergens pose a risk to employees, potentially aggravating allergies and respiratory issues. By regulating humidity, air conditioning systems play a vital role in minimising these risks and promoting overall well-being.

Maintaining optimal humidity levels not only reduces allergens but also enhances comfort in the workplace. A well-conditioned environment improves employee morale and focus. Fluctuating humidity can lead to discomfort, impacting productivity and efficiency. Thus, air conditioning serves not just as a cooling system but as an essential component in ensuring a clean and productive workspace.

Impact of Moisture on Allergen Growth

High humidity levels create an ideal environment for various allergens, including mould, dust mites, and mildew. These organisms thrive in damp conditions, leading to a proliferation that can significantly impact indoor air quality. When moisture accumulates, it can also facilitate the growth of harmful bacteria, further complicating the concerns regarding air quality in office settings. This combination can lead to an increase in respiratory issues and allergic reactions among employees.

Maintaining low humidity not only inhibits the growth of these allergens but also contributes to a more comfortable working environment. Effective air conditioning systems not only regulate temperature but also play a crucial role in controlling humidity levels. By using dehumidifiers or ensuring that air conditioning units properly maintain humidity within recommended ranges, offices can mitigate the risk of allergen growth, ultimately contributing to better health outcomes for employees.

Integrating Air Purification with Air Conditioning

Combining air purification systems with air conditioning units can significantly enhance the overall air quality in office environments. Modern air purifiers equipped with HEPA filters are effective at capturing small particles, including allergens such as pollen, dust mites, and mould spores. When integrated with existing air conditioning systems, these purifiers can work collaboratively to reduce the concentration of airborne irritants, creating a healthier workspace for employees.

Utilising a dual system ensures that while air conditioning maintains a comfortable temperature, the air purification component actively targets and removes contaminants from the indoor air. This synergy not only improves the general air quality but also helps in maintaining a consistent level of humidity, further inhibiting the growth of allergenic substances. Employees benefit from reduced allergy symptoms and respiratory issues, leading to improved concentration and productivity throughout the workday.

Enhanced Filtration Options for Offices

Offices can greatly benefit from advanced air filtration systems designed to trap a variety of airborne contaminants. HEPA filters are commonly recommended for their efficiency in capturing small particles, including dust, pollen, and even some bacteria and viruses. Many modern air conditioning units can be equipped with these high-efficiency filters, significantly improving indoor air quality. Regular replacement of these filters is essential to ensure they continue to function effectively.

In addition to HEPA filters, some offices are incorporating activated carbon filters that can help reduce odours and volatile organic compounds (VOCs). These filters work by absorbing harmful chemicals that may be present in the indoor environment. Combining multiple filtration methods within air conditioning systems can create a more comprehensive approach to maintaining a healthy workspace. As awareness of indoor air quality grows, businesses are increasingly recognising the importance of investing in advanced filtration technologies for the benefit of employee wellbeing.

Employee Health and Productivity

Indoor air quality significantly impacts employee health and well-being. When allergens and pollutants proliferate in office environments, they can cause respiratory problems, fatigue and overall discomfort. Issues such as sneezing, coughing, or headaches can arise from poor air quality, leading to increased absenteeism. Proper air conditioning systems, equipped with effective filtration and humidity control, can greatly reduce these allergens, promoting a healthier workspace.

Enhanced air quality correlates directly with employee productivity. Research indicates that workers are more focused and capable of performing tasks efficiently when they breathe cleaner air. In environments where air conditioning systems are well-maintained and integrated with air purification technologies, employees report fewer health complaints and distractions. This improvement in workplace conditions ultimately fosters a more engaged and productive workforce.

Correlation Between Air Quality and Workplace Efficiency

Air quality significantly affects employee health, influencing overall workplace efficiency. Poor air quality can lead to a variety of health issues, including respiratory problems, fatigue, and decreased concentration. Research indicates that when the air people breathe is clean and free from allergens, employees report higher satisfaction and are more likely to perform their tasks effectively.

Improved air quality in office settings fosters an environment where creativity and collaboration can flourish. Access to fresh, purified air reduces the likelihood of sick days, enhancing team dynamics and productivity levels. As companies invest in advanced air conditioning systems and filtration technologies, they create healthier workplaces that not only prioritise employee well-being but also boost organisational performance.

FAQS

How does air conditioning help reduce allergens in the office?

Air conditioning helps reduce allergens in the office by controlling temperature and humidity levels, which can inhibit the growth of mould, dust mites, and other allergens. It also circulates and filters the air, removing particulate matter that may trigger allergic reactions.

What role does humidity control play in reducing allergens?

Humidity control is crucial in reducing allergens, as high humidity levels can promote the growth of mould and dust mites. Air conditioning systems can help maintain optimal humidity levels, ideally between 30% to 50%, to minimise allergen proliferation.

Are there specific air purification options that can be integrated with air conditioning systems?

Yes, many air conditioning systems can be integrated with air purifiers that utilise HEPA filters or activated carbon filters. These advanced filtration options can capture smaller particles and eliminate odours, further enhancing indoor air quality.

How can improved air quality in the office impact employee health and productivity?

Improved air quality can lead to fewer allergens and respiratory irritants, resulting in fewer sick days and enhanced overall health. A healthier work environment can boost employee productivity, concentration, and morale, ultimately benefiting the organisation.

What are some signs that the office air quality might be poor?

Signs of poor air quality in the office include persistent musty or stale odours, increased instances of allergy symptoms such as sneezing or coughing, visible dust accumulation, and a general feeling of discomfort among employees.
